var textOffsetHeights = new Array();

function readMore(i){
	var moreText = dojo.animateProperty(
	{
		node: "boxText"+i,duration: 500,
		properties: {
			height: {
				start: 1,
				end: textOffsetHeights[i]
			}
		}	
	});
	
	moreText.play();

	dojo.byId("rmImg"+i).setAttribute("src","/img/icons/minus.gif");
	dojo.byId("rmLink"+i).setAttribute("href",'javascript:readLess('+i+')');
	dojo.byId("rmLink"+i).style.backgroundColor = "#FF6600";
}

function readLess(i){
	var lessText = dojo.animateProperty(
	{
		node: "boxText"+i, duration: 500,
		properties: {
			height: {
				start: textOffsetHeights[i],
				end: 1
			}
		}
	});
	lessText.play();
	dojo.byId("rmImg"+i).setAttribute("src","/img/icons/plus.gif");
	dojo.byId("rmLink"+i).setAttribute("href",'javascript:readMore('+i+')');
	dojo.byId("rmLink"+i).style.backgroundColor = "#AC0000";
}

function hideBoxes(){
	for(var i = 0;i < textOffsetHeights.length;i++){
		dojo.byId("boxText"+i).style.height = "1px";
	}
}
